DFS1194I LOGGING TO SECONDARY MASTER ERROR - CODE = x
Explanation
IMS found one of the following problems
when logging the message or command segment to the secondary master
terminal.
- Code
- Meaning
- 1
- The queue manager handling a request returned a nonzero code.
- 2
- A request for storage from the CIOP pool could not be satisfied.
- 3
- An internal error was found while logging to the secondary master terminal.
- 4
- The CBTS latch was held for an unexpected block-type during command processing.
- 5
- A request for storage from the HIOP for the LSMB control block could not be satisfied.
System action
A 6701 trace record labeled LSM0 is written to the IMS log, except when code 5 is returned. In all cases, no further logging to the secondary master terminal is done for this message or command segment.
Operator response
Contact your IMS system programmer.
